Digital Transformation of Power & Utility Tuesday, June 13, 1:00pm Main Stage Utility companies and power generators must rethink their entire business model to compete in a shifting environment. Join industry leaders as they discuss the importance of a unifying technology platform to gain economies of scale, cross-enterprise visibility and speed to market in their businesses of generation, transmission/ distribution and prosumer. Convergence of Markets, Monitoring and Optimisation Tuesday, June 13, 2:00pm Main Stage Faster than you think, the days of monitoring centers per plant or region operating in silos, focusing just on equipment performance, are becoming a thing of the past. The ability to leverage vast volumes of machine data in a cloud environment for market and operational insights across fleets and geographies is ushering a new age of operations and automation, expanding the reach and capacity for M&D. Attend this session and hear for yourself how this shift means greater economies of scale, improved efficiencies and better capital planning decisions. Digital Worker in Power and Utility Wednesday, June 14, 11:00am Breakout 1 Ultimately, the success of any operation comes down to the people who run it. Enabling those workers with the most efficient tools, scheduling automation, knowledge capture and sharing, and mobile technologies can make all the difference in productivity gains.
